Here is the info on the Sacred Drum Making Workshop on July 30th Sunday 12- 5pm
Hosted by Julie Dujardin
Enter a warm casual friendly atmosphere for your own personal spiritual activity of making a traditional drum. A Full afternoon with sacred teachings, stories and songs from Eagle
Eyes of this coast's First Nations, descendant of several hereditary
chiefs in our local area.
RSVP ASAP
We will end our afternoon with a delicious meal together.
Meal provided.
Material and Service costs total 145
